Thompson Rivers University
Thompson Rivers University (TRU) is a public university located in Kamloops, British Columbia, Canada, established in 1970. The university offers 140+ undergraduate and graduate programs in areas such as business, computer science, tourism, and health sciences. Known for its supportive environment and flexible learning options, Thompson Rivers University is a popular choice for international students who want to study in Canada.

Undergraduate Admission Requirements
Completion of a recognized higher secondary education (Grade 12 or equivalent), satisfactory academic standing, proof of English language proficiency (IELTS / TOEFL / Duolingo), and official transcripts.
Postgraduate Admission Requirements
A recognized bachelor’s degree with minimum GPA requirements, proof of English language proficiency (IELTS / TOEFL / Duolingo), Statement of Purpose (SOP), Letters of Recommendation (LORs), and an updated CV/resume.

Accommodation and Living
Student Housing and Living Costs
Accommodation Options:
On-Campus:
University residences such as North Tower, McGill Residence, and East Village.
[ CAD 900– 1,400 ]
Off-Campus: Private apartments / shared housing
[ CAD 700 – 1,200 ]
Part-Time Work Opportunities:
On-campus: Library assistant, research assistant, campus dining services, administrative support.
Off-campus: Retail stores, cafés, restaurants, hospitality, delivery services, and tutoring.
Hour limit: 24 hour/week
Average wage: CAD $16 -$20
